I took a circuitous path to CrossFit. I began working as a group fitness instructor for a core strength class in 2012 and shortly after became a personal trainer focused on small group HIIT. In early 2017, after receiving word that our gym was closing, I began looking for a new home for myself and my small group members. A local CrossFit welcomed us in and created a conditioning class to meet our needs and offer to their existing members. I coached the conditioning class for a few months and did the workout by myself after class in the corner while the CrossFit class was taking place. It wasn’t long before working out by myself got very stale and I decided to give CrossFit a try. For years I had believed the many misconceptions about CrossFit, such as everyone had to lift the same weight and do the exact same exercises including incredibly complex lifts and gymnastics, and had very little interest. Within my first class I realized how wrong I’d been. The coach provided excellent guidance and scaling options to meet my abilities, and the experienced CrossFitters were incredibly helpful, encouraging and supportive. Within weeks I went to get my L1 and eventually began coaching. I’ve always loved helping people at any stage of their fitness journey move well and make progress towards their goals. I find it incredibly rewarding to show those that are new to CrossFit, or even exercise, what they’re capable of. It’s an added bonus to have such a tight knit community cheering everyone on, including me.

I decided to become a coach in 2014 as I wanted to appeal to those who thought they were too old to try it. In becoming a CrossFit coach, they talk quite a bit about the sickness, wellness, fitness continuum and how fitness is a measure of your health that can hedge you against sickness. This became very clear as I traveled to Philadelphia for major back surgery for a rare spinal chord cyst that had disintegrated my sacrum, broke my tailbone into 9 pieces, left me with bulging discs in L5, 4 and 3, and permanent nerve damage. The neurosurgeon, one of three that perform this surgery in the country made it clear that it was my fitness level that had saved me as I was full of spinal fluid when he opened me up. The ICU nurses echoed the same sentiment as I spent 10 days with them. I have also recovered way beyond their expectations, a lot of this has to do with CrossFit and my approach to health, fitness and nutrition. The community aspect of CrossFit and the encouragement and support you find is another piece of that health puzzle. What you learn is that everyone has a story, this is just part of mine.
What I love about coaching is helping others embrace health and their potential. Celebrating what your body can do and living each day with Joy.
